Bobrova and Soloviev, who have been together for 12 years, took the lead after the short programme of the ice dancing competition at the European figure skating championships on Wednesday.
The duo scored 69.42 points for their polka routine to edge ahead of compatriots Elena Ilinykh and Nikita Katsalapov, on 68.98 points, with Anna Cappellini and Luca Lanotte of Italy in third place on 66.53 points.
